Lion Brewery Lionshead Root Beer

this seems to be a new version of Lion Brewery Root Beer which I reviewed twenty five or so years ago. I had always kind of wondered what happened to that soda as I used to see it occasionally but had not run across it in quite a while. although I have not seen this one at all in stores or anything. I actually got this in a trade from the wonderful Gene. I will admit I do not really recall what that older version tasted like. after I write this I will have to go back and read it to see if they compare.
I feel like this having 32g (64% RDA) of sugar yet only 130 calories seems a bit wacky. but I will have to just trust in their laboratory testing and believe in it.
I do like this. it is has a solid caramel taste and a nice mouth feel, smoothly goes in and down. I do wish it had a little more going on. yes, it is a nice, yummy root beer that I am enjoying yet there are hundreds of those. to get into that upper eschalon it needs little extra. that is not a real criticism mind you, just something, after 29+ years that I am looking for. ok, going to look at that old review… yeah this is an improvement I think. nice! I mean the ingredients are exactly the same but the nutrition info has changed so I will go with this not just being a name change.

Anthony’s Rating: 83

Type: Root Beer Comes In: 12oz glass bottle
Available: NJ, PA, VA, online

Obtained in: trade with Gene
Head: Medium Sweetener: high fructose corn syrup
Calories: 130 Sodium: 0mg
Carbs: 33g Sugar: 32g
Caffeine: No
Website: http://www.lionbrewery.com/

Ingredients: carbonated water (water, carbon dioxide), high fructose corn syrup, caramel color, naturally and artificially flavors, phosphoric acid, quillaia extract, yucca extract and acacia
